The "Baja Rock" seems to have snagged another unsuspecting driver over the weekend. The giant boulder found in the parking lot near the Baja Fresh Mexican Grill at 2298 Las Positas Road in Livermore's Vintage Square Shopping Center has caught a lot of cars over the years, according to residents. 

After Livermore Patch posted a photo of a car high-centered on top of the boulder the comments rolled in about the "Baja Rock" and its many victims. Many who have seen the rock believe cars drive over the rock not because of distracted driving but because the opening is too narrow for vehicles to easily pass.

Patch reader "ernestinaShay" wrote, "This rock has its own Facebook page… Baja Rock Livermore… and many, many graduates."

Indeed, the "Baja Rock" has its own Facebook page, along with 45 friends. According to the Facebook page, the secret page administrator had posted a "warning" sign that says "Has this rock ruined your day?" next to the rock for drivers in the parking lot that appears to have been recently moved.

The first status update posted on the page on Jan. 3, 2011:

"Oh Baja Rock, why did you ruin my car? One minute I was thinking of over priced Mexican cuisine, the next minute your were grinding the under carriage of my wife’s car."
